Course Summary of 200 Hours Yoga Teacher Training

Day 1 – Arrival & Check-In:- The first day is dedicated to arrivals, check-in, and rest after long travel. You’ll be warmly welcomed at the school and given an overview of the next day’s schedule.

Day 2 – Opening Ceremony & Orientation:- Your journey officially begins with a traditional fire ceremony (Homa and Yajna), where you set your intention (Sankalpa) for the month ahead. An orientation session will follow to introduce the course structure and key guidelines. 

From Day 3 – Daily Practice Begins:- From the third day onward, your structured training begins. You’ll follow a comprehensive daily schedule that balances physical practice, theory, and self-study. 

Key Topics:

  • Hatha Yoga:- Learn classical yoga poses and sequences, focusing on correct posture, breath awareness, and alignment.
  • Ashtanga Vinyasa:- Get introduced to the Primary Series, known for its powerful and energetic flow that builds strength, stamina, and flexibility.
  • Pranayama:- Discover ancient breathing techniques that enhance your energy, concentration, and emotional balance.
  • Meditation:- Learn to observe and quiet your thoughts through guided and silent meditations, helping you find inner stillness.
  • Yoga Anatomy & Physiology:- Understand how the body functions in yoga, including muscles, joints, and bodily systems involved in various asanas.
  • Yoga Philosophy:- Dive deep into the wisdom of the yogic texts, including the Bhagavad Gita, Yoga Sutras of Patanjali, and learn how to integrate these teachings into daily life.
  • Alignment & Adjustment:- These classes are a highlight of our training. You’ll learn how to guide others safely into postures, provide hands-on adjustments, and understand body mechanics in depth.

Sundays – Rest & Excursions:- Sundays are for rest and local exploration. Enjoy trips to nearby spots like George Everest Peak, Robber’s Cave, Tapkeshwar Temple, or a forest waterfall hike.

Extra Activities:- To add joy and variety, we host cultural evenings, sound healing sessions, Bollywood dance classes, and mantra chanting. These activities help you connect with fellow students and experience the joyful side of yogic living.

Closing Ceremony & Graduation: On the final day, we celebrate your course completion with a traditional ceremony and certificate distribution. You’ll officially become a Yoga Alliance USA certified teacher, ready to share yoga with the world.

Detailed Syllabus Of 200 Hrs Yoga TTC in Dehradun

Anatomy & Physiology:- Gain a comprehensive understanding of the human body’s structure and functions, focusing on how yoga affects muscles, joints, and systems to promote health and prevent injuries.

Sanskrit:- Learn the Sanskrit names of yoga postures along with their correct pronunciation to deepen your connection to the tradition and enhance your teaching vocabulary.

Asana Lab:- Develop skills in hands-on adjustments and alignment techniques to safely assist students in improving their posture and preventing injuries.

Meditation:- Explore different meditation styles and learn how to incorporate meditation into daily practice for mental clarity, focus, and emotional balance.

Restorative Yoga:- Understand the principles and techniques of restorative yoga, focusing on relaxation and healing, and learn how to teach this gentle practice effectively.

Chants & Mantras:- Practice the correct recitation of traditional chants and mantras, understanding their spiritual significance and how they can positively influence energy, concentration, and mindfulness.

Philosophy:- Study the ancient Vedic philosophy and its influence on modern yoga, including ethical guidelines, lifestyle principles, and the broader spiritual context.

Asana Practice:- Gain a detailed understanding of yoga postures, including alignment, variations, benefits, contraindications, and sequencing for different levels.

Postural Integration:- Learn advanced methods to analyze and improve posture, helping students achieve better alignment and body awareness.

Prop Usage:- Master the use of various props such as blocks, straps, and bolsters to support proper alignment, deepen stretches, and assist in injury prevention and rehabilitation.

Anatomy of the Subtle Body:- Study the energy anatomy of chakras, pranas, and nadis, and learn how these subtle systems influence physical health and emotional well-being.

Pranayama:- Learn a variety of breathing techniques to enhance lung capacity, balance energy, reduce stress, and improve overall vitality.

Yoga Philosophy:- Delve deeper into the theoretical and applied aspects of yoga philosophy, including key texts and principles that guide yogic living.

Yoga Sutras:- Understand the Yoga Sutras of Patanjali as the foundational spiritual guide, exploring concepts such as the eight limbs of yoga and how they apply to practice and life.
